Comprehending the Renault Megane Key Card System
Before diving into repairs, it helps to comprehend how the system works. Unlike a basic metal key that utilizes basic mechanical cuts, the Megane key card is basically a mini computer system. It counts on two primary systems:
Radio Frequency (RF) Transmission: Powered by an internal battery, this system deals with remote functions like locking, opening, and turning on the headlights.Transponder Chip (RFID): This is a passive component that does not rely on the battery. When the card is placed into the dash slot (or brought inside the cabin for hands-free designs), the car emits an electro-magnetic field that powers the chip, confirming the car's security code to permit the engine to start.
Due to the fact that of this dual-system design, a key card can fail in various methods. For instance, the central locking may quit working, however the car will still begin-- or vice versa.
Common Symptoms of a Failing Megane Key Fob
Recognizing the early indications of key fob failure can conserve owners from being stranded. The most common signs consist of:
Intermittent Operation: The car only reacts to the card when held at an extremely specific angle or distance.Total Unresponsiveness: Pressing the buttons yields no flashing lights or locking noises."Card Not Detected" Warning: The control panel displays an error message when the card is inserted or present in the cabin.Physical Wear and Tear: Cracked plastic housing, loose internal components, or worn-out rubber button pads.Troubleshooting Matrix
To determine the very best Megane key fob repair, utilize the following troubleshooting matrix to diagnose the issue based upon the symptoms observed.
SymptomProbable CauseRecommended ActionNo remote functions, but the car starts typically.Dead CR2032 battery; detached battery terminals inside the fob.Replace the battery; open the card and resolder the battery clips.Car doesn't start, however remote buttons work.Harmed or broken transponder coil/antenna inside the card.Open the card and resolder the micro-coil; check for hairline fractures.Complete failure (no start, no remote functions).Deep battery discharge, total internal circuit board failure, or lost pairing.Change the battery, check the circuit board, or reprogram with an OBD2 tool.Buttons need heavy pressure to work.Damaged micro-switches or misalignment underneath the plastic housing.Replace the internal micro-switches or tidy the contact points.Physical damage (broken housing).Drops, flexing in pockets, or basic wear and tear.Purchase a replacement empty shell case and transfer internals.Step-by-Step Megane Key Fob Fixes
Depending upon the severity of the issue, repairs range from a simple battery swap to intricate soldering. Here are the most reliable ways to repair a Megane key card.
Repair 1: Replacing the Battery (The Easiest Solution)
If your remote functions have stopped working, the battery is the primary suspect. The majority of Megane cards utilize a basic CR2032 lithium coin cell battery (though older designs may differ).
Action 1: Locate the emergency physical key surprise inside the card (if relevant) and slide it out.Step 2: Carefully pry open the plastic case. A really typical concern with Megane key cards is that the internal parts-- especially the battery terminals and the transponder coil-- experience tension when the card is sat on, dropped, or bent in a pocket. This triggers the tiny solder joints to break.
Tools Needed: Soldering iron, microscopic magnifying glass or jewelry expert's loupe, fresh solder, and flux.Step 1: Open the key card housing thoroughly.Step 2: Inspect the circuit board under a magnifying glass. Look carefully at the points where the battery holder links to the board, in addition to the copper wire coil.Step 3: Apply a small quantity of fresh solder to the split joints using a fine-tipped soldering iron. Reflowing the solder re-establishes the electrical connection.Step 4: Reassemble the card once the board has actually cooled totally.Fix 3: Replacing a Damaged Shell Casing

While DIY fixes are great for conserving money, there are times when professional intervention is essential. You should take your Megane to a qualified auto locksmith or Renault dealership if:
The internal circuit board is physically snapped in half.The transponder chip has actually stopped working completely, requiring a brand-new programmed card.The car's internal receiver (uch module or card reader) is defective, suggesting the problem isn't actually with the key fob itself.
Configuring a new Renault key card generally needs specific diagnostic software that can sync the new fob's unique rolling codes with the car's computer system.
